My config has the following:
[locale]
default_timezone = America/Los_Angeles
local_timezone = America/Los_Angeles
My computer's timezone is set to UTC. It's displaying 2019-01-22 06:30:00 right now.
In Los Angeles, the time is currently 2019-01-21 22:30:00.
When I run khal, this is what I get:

I expect Today, 2019-01-22 to be the 21st of January, not the 22nd of January.
The event times show up correctly, but they are truncated if their day is not shown.

This happens for me both via pip install khal and from running master.
Is this something fixable from my configuration or is it worth me making a pull request for?
